About The Position

The Inventory Control Verifying and Compliance role works collaboratively with Receiving, Purchasing, and Accounts Payable to resolve problem receipts in a timely manner. ICVC requires a mastery of the daily functions of the IC Verifying and IC Compliance rolls, as well as having some specialty skills to maintain medium and long term goals in at least one of these aspects of the DC: Logistical support for QBP’s proprietary brands, Slotting and Capacity Management, Outbound order support, SAP-High Jump Interface management, Mastery of trouble shooting idocs, Processing customer returns, Error analysis for products from external vendors, Inventory accuracy and quarantine inventory, SAP-HighJump interface management. Be an Integral part of development and maintenance of Quality Control best practices. This includes reporting, analysis, and extensive collaboration with other DC departments, Accounting, and Purchasing. Other tasks and responsibilities as assigned.
